    I had the same problem, but mine was probably from years of perm. Scarring under hair follicles. You probably have some form of dermatitis combined with mild alopecia. At this point, it's best to go to the dermatologist. I was prescribed three different type of topical medications, which pretty much cleared it up and promoted hair growth in that area. That . with taking biotion everyday, my patch is growing wonderfully
